Displaying System Component Status

Purpose

You can display the current health status for the JCS 1200 platform to determine if a system components are operating property. For each component, health status can be:

  • Ok
  • Warning
  • Critical

Action

Display health status for the JCS 1200 platform using the JCS management module CLI health command.

The following sample output appears when health status is displayed for all components installed in the JCS 1200 platform:


system> health —l a
OK
         mm[1]     :          OK
         mm[2]     :          OK
         blade[1]  :          OK
         blade[2]  :          OK
         blade[3]  :          OK
         blade[4]  :          OK
         blade[5]  :          Minor
         blade[6]  :          OK
         power[1]  :          OK
         power[2]  :          OK
         power[3]  :          OK
         power[4]  :          OK
         blower[1] :          OK
         blower[2] :          OK
         blower[3] :          OK
         blower[4] :          OK
         switch[1] :          OK
         switch[2] :          OK

The following sample output appears when health status is displayed for a JCS Routing Engine:


system> health -l –a T system:blade[5]
system: Minor
        blade[5]:Minor 
	  5V over voltage 
	  CPU1 temperature warning

In this example, a minor warning appears for the Routing Engine in slot 5. The voltage level has risen, causing a temperature increase.
